How to Choose the Right Stockinette Size

Lay-flat width explained, measurement method, and size-by-application reference for all clinical uses.

Stockinette size range visualization from 2 cm through 40 cm with clinical application bands
Quick method

Measure limb circumference → divide by 2 → select the nearest standard size up. Example: forearm circumference 16 cm → 16 ÷ 2 = 8 cm → select 8 cm stockinette.

Understanding Lay-Flat Width

Tubular stockinette is measured and sold by its lay-flat width — not diameter, not circumference. When you flatten a tube of stockinette, the lay-flat width is measured across the flat width.

Lay-Flat WidthApprox. Max Circumference (stretched)Typical Application
3 cm~8 cmAdult fingers, toes
5 cm~12 cmChild wrist, small forearm
8 cm~18–20 cmAdult forearm, below-knee (small)
10 cm~22–24 cmBelow-knee, knee
12 cm~27 cmLower leg, full arm
15 cm~33 cmFull leg
20 cm~43 cmFull leg (large), hip
25–40 cm~55–85 cmTrunk, abdomen, bariatric

Size by Body Part — Quick Reference

Body PartPatientStandard Width
Finger / DigitAny2–3 cm
WristPediatric4–5 cm
ForearmPediatric5–6 cm
ForearmAdult7–8 cm
Upper ArmAdult8–10 cm
Below KneePediatric8–10 cm
Below KneeAdult10–12 cm
Full LegAdult12–20 cm
Trunk / AbdomenAdult25–35 cm
Full Chest / BariatricBariatric35–40 cm

Stockinette Size Selection FAQ

Measure the circumference of the limb at its widest point. Divide by 2 to get the required lay-flat width. Then select the next standard size up to allow easy application. For example: a 16 cm circumference forearm needs an 8 cm lay-flat stockinette. A 20 cm circumference below-knee needs a 10 cm stockinette.
Lay-flat width is the width of the stockinette tube when flattened and not stretched. The circumference of the limb that the stockinette will cover equals approximately 2 × the lay-flat width. A 10 cm lay-flat stockinette will comfortably fit a 16–20 cm circumference limb when slightly stretched.
Always size to fit snugly but not tightly. For casting applications, the stockinette should fit without bunching. For compression applications, slight tension is acceptable — the stockinette should not constrict. When between sizes, go up one size for casting, and stay true to size for compression.
